Airport Overview

The Lipetsk, Russia region is served by Lipetsk Airport (UUOL), a public-use airport at 584 feet elevation. The field maintains 1 runway(s), with the longest measuring 7,546 feet on N/A surface. Regional Aviation Context

Russian general aviation operates under Rosaviatsiya. International operations require overflight permits and advance coordination. GPS-based navigation may be subject to localized interference.

Operational Considerations

Lipetsk Airport's 584-foot field elevation keeps density altitude effects manageable. Even on warm days, density altitude here tops out around 2,384 feet — within normal performance parameters for most aircraft. The 7,546-foot runway provides approximately 7,414 feet of effective sea-level performance.

Four distinct seasons define operations at Lipetsk Airport. Winter brings icing potential, snow-covered surfaces, and reduced daylight hours. De-icing capability is valuable from November through March. Spring and fall transitions produce the most variable weather — warm fronts, cold fronts, and rapid ceiling changes. Summer typically delivers the best VFR conditions but introduces convective risk during afternoon heating. Preflight weather assessment should include both surface observations and area forecasts at this latitude.
